Penetrium Bio announced that it has received approval from the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for its Phase 2a Investigational New Drug (IND) application to evaluate the efficacy and safety of 'Penetrium' in combination with standard therapy in patients with relapsed or refractory progressive solid tumors.
▶ Trial at 3 US institutions with 18 subjects... open-label, randomized, multicenter study
This trial is a Phase 2a open-label, randomized, multicenter clinical trial conducted in patients with relapsed or refractory progressive solid tumors. It will be conducted at three institutions in the United States, with a target enrollment of 18 subjects. The IND registration number is 183600.
The primary objective of the trial is to evaluate the antitumor activity of Penetrium in combination with the standard of care (SoC) by tumor type. Secondary objectives include additional evaluation of clinical efficacy, assessment of the safety and tolerability of the Penetrium-plus-SoC combination regimen, and characterization of the pharmacokinetic properties of Penetrium and its metabolites when administered in combination.
▶ Primary endpoint: objective response rate (ORR)... descriptive statistical analysis without hypothesis testing
The primary endpoint is the objective response rate (ORR), defined as the proportion of patients achieving confirmed complete response (CR) or partial response (PR) according to RECIST v1.1. ORR will be evaluated within each cohort by tumor type.
The analysis will be conducted on the mITT population, presenting the ORR and two-sided 95% confidence intervals for each treatment group. No formal hypothesis testing will be performed; all analyses will be conducted using descriptive statistics.
The trial duration is approximately 24 months from the date of IND approval and may change depending on the pace of subject enrollment. The expected completion date is September 3, 2028.
▶ Receipt of 'Study May Proceed Letter'... approval probability noted at about 10%
The company stated that it confirmed the approval on September 3 (Korea time) upon receiving the FDA's 'Study May Proceed Letter' via email from its contract research organization (CRO).
Additionally, in its regulatory filing, the company noted as an investor caution that the probability of the investigational drug ultimately receiving approval as a medicine is statistically known to be around 10%, and that the clinical trial and product approval process may yield results that fall short of expectations. It added that it may therefore modify or abandon its commercialization plans.
